Seniors are the new face of cannabis in the United States

Washington, Aug 17 (EFE).- Amid colorful smoking pipes, young people with tattooed arms and giant posters with images of cannabis leaves, a 73-year-old Willie Marby periodically picks up his prescription for medical cannabis at Takoma Wellness, the largest dispensary in Washington D.C. He is now part of the demographic group where marijuana use is growing the most in the U.S.: people over 65.
